
True to its name, “Project 0” symbolises the starting point of RM0 of Zero Waste Malaysia’s (ZWM) first ever month-long fundraising campaign. It was held all throughout the month of December 2019 and was aimed at raising RM100,000 to fund our operations in 2020.

Project 0 was supported by donors amongst the ZWM community, as well as individuals who took it upon themselves to fundraise on our behalf. Our fundraisers held their own version of fundraising by garnering donations in exchange for artwork, weekly challenges, as well as their own personal contributions. Many of them announced pledges like going plogging for every RM100 raised, planting a tree for every RM50 donated as well as pledging to swim in a frozen lake in Beijing. Our youngest fundraiser raised funds by selling her own homemade jelly, and another even raised funds in honour of her 20th birthday! Many local zero waste businesses also chimed in by including donation jars in their stores, as well as donating a percentage of their proceeds to Project 0 through each purchase.

Alongside Project 0, ZWM also decided to kick off the #ZWMChallenge on Instagram as a means of garnering even more engagement and interaction with the community. Participants would have to nominate 3 individuals to share a photo or video of how they’re practicing a zero waste lifestyle. This included simple things like bringing your own glass jar when getting your boba fix, refusing plastic during pasar malam (night market) runs, and bringing your own containers when you take-away your dinner. Participants were hoping to win the prize a ZWM handkerchief and one Mooncup sponsored by A Bit Less Bulk Store, a local zero waste shop.
On top of that, ZWM also participated in the Green Christmas Market which was organised by Berjaya Group. The ZWM team sold upcycled ZWM handkerchiefs and tote bags which helped contribute to Project 0 as well.

Additionally, ZWM also held a clothing auction at Five Arts Center, Petaling Jaya where attendees would contribute their clothing to be auctioned off with the proceeds going to Project 0. The event was supported by Becore Studio who sponsored vegetarian potluck as well as a cosy henna painting session during the night of the auction. The auction contributed a total of RM1,200 to the fundraising efforts.

At the very end of Project 0, ZWM decided to host a public cleanup at Petaling Street on the final Saturday of December 2019 to wrap up the month-long effort. The event was also broadcasted live on our Facebook and Instagram platforms. Virtual participants were able to interact with the cleanup volunteers by engaging in live Q&A sessions regarding Project 0 and talk about how and why they are trying to practice a zero waste lifestyle. After two and a half hours of picking up trash together, we managed to collect 7 bags of waste and successfully sent RM3.20 worth of plastic bottles sent to the recycling centre.
By the end of the month, 80% of our target was reached with an overall total of RM80,325.95 successfully raised by our many generous contributors. The funds received were allocated as needed to support the operating and programme cost for year 2020 including the launch of our ZWM lesson plan, as well as the W0W virtual classroom program later in 2020.
